Chord Company EpicX is a serious speaker cable for systems capable of revealing what is happening between the amplifier and loudspeakers, without making the jump into the considerably more expensive upper reaches of the Chord Company range.
Its foundation is a substantial pair of 12AWG silver-plated oxygen-free copper conductors, each insulated with XLPE and arranged as a twisted pair. Chord Company then surrounds the cable with a high-density foil and 93% coverage metal-braid shield to help reduce the influence of unwanted high-frequency interference.
That shielding is what really separates EpicX from OdysseyX, which uses the same fundamental conductor technology. EpicX adds the more elaborate shielding system and translucent outer jacket, moving it into a different level of cable construction.

Why Shield a Speaker Cable?
A modern Hi-Fi system can sit alongside network equipment, televisions, computers, chargers, wireless products, switch-mode power supplies and mains cables.
These can all contribute high-frequency electrical interference to the environment surrounding the system.
Chord Company has increasingly focused on shielding across its speaker-cable range, with EpicX using both high-density foil and metal braid to help reduce the influence of unwanted interference.

Choose the Right Pair Length
Measure the route each cable will actually take rather than simply measuring the straight-line distance from amplifier to loudspeaker.
Allow enough additional length for furniture, equipment-rack depth, speaker positioning and future adjustment without leaving the cables pulled tight.

ChordOhmic Hex Gun Termination
Participating Chord Company dealers can professionally terminate EpicX using the:
ChordOhmic Hex Gun.
The specialist tool applies extremely high pressure to the connector and conductor to create a secure crimp termination without conventional soldering.

EpicX Versus EpicXL
EpicXL sits above EpicX in Chord Company's speaker-cable range and develops the shielding concept considerably further.
EpicX
- Silver-plated OFC
- 12AWG / 3.31mm²
- XLPE insulation
- Twisted-pair geometry
- Combined foil and braid shield
- 11mm overall diameter
EpicXL
- Silver-plated high-purity OFC
- 12AWG / 3.31mm²
- XLPE insulation
- Separately shielded positive and negative conductors
- High-density foil and 95% braid coverage
- 2 x 7.5mm construction

Single-Wire Speaker Cable
EpicX is fundamentally a two-conductor speaker cable intended for conventional single-wired loudspeaker connections.
Where loudspeakers have separate high-frequency and low-frequency binding posts, the manufacturer's terminal links can normally remain fitted for single-wire operation.
Correct Speaker Polarity
Maintain correct polarity throughout the installation:
- Amplifier positive to loudspeaker positive
- Amplifier negative to loudspeaker negative
Reversing the polarity of one speaker can significantly affect bass performance, stereo imaging and overall coherence.
Switch the Amplifier Off Before Connecting
Always power the amplifier down before fitting, removing or changing speaker cables.
Make sure the speaker connectors cannot accidentally bridge the positive and negative amplifier terminals.
